First the story of Vegetable Palm Oil:
 
First, vegetable palm oil is extracted from the fruit pulp of the oil palm, a plant native to West Africa. Thus this oil is rich in saturated fatty acids and vitamin E and has been used for centuries for its nourishing and moisturizing properties for the skin.
Then, in the history of cosmetics, palm oil was used by local people in Africa to take care of their skin and hair. For example, women used palm oil to moisturize and protect their skin. For example against harsh environmental conditions such as sun, wind and dust. It was also used to nourish the hair and make it softer and shinier.
So over time, palm oil has become a common ingredient in many cosmetic products, such as soaps, body lotions, face creams and hair products. It is also used for its nourishing and moisturizing properties for the skin and hair.

Benefits of Vegetable Palm Oil:
 
Indeed; palm oil may have benefits for skin and hair when used in cosmetics. So, here are some examples of uses and benefits of palm oil in cosmetics:
Hydration of the skin: first of all, palm oil is rich in fatty acids which help to maintain the hydration of the skin. It can thus be used as an ingredient in moisturizing creams for the skin.
Skin protection: Then palm oil can help protect the skin against environmental damage such as sun, wind and pollution.
Reduction of inflammation: Also palm oil may have anti-inflammatory properties which can help reduce redness and inflammation of the skin.
Nourishes Hair: Palm oil can also be used to nourish and strengthen hair, it can help make it softer, shinier and healthier.
Antioxidant: Finally, palm oil is rich in vitamin E and other antioxidants that help protect the skin against free radicals and oxidative damage.
However, it is important to note that the use of palm oil in cosmetics is controversial due to environmental and social concerns related to its production. It is therefore recommended to favor sustainable alternatives to palm oil. Such as coconut oil, argan oil or jojoba oil for example.
